Ministry of Education: Over 104,000 children and teenagers return to public schools in Luxembourg
3+ day, 20+ hour ago (166+ words) The start of the new school year sees more than 104,000 children and young people returning to Luxembourg's public education system. Of these, over 58,000 are enrolled in primary education, which covers pre-school and primary levels, while around 45,000 will attend secondary schools....
